Clonakilty and its sausages have gone viral after One Direction star Niall Horan fried up a sizzling Irish breakfast for chef Gordon Ramsay.
The West Cork delicacy got a shout-out in Ramsay’s YouTube series Scrambled, which also showed the celebrity chef having trouble pronouncing the town’s name. The chef, known for his foul-mouthed outbursts, first said ‘Colin-clinkey’ before managing to say ‘Clon-a-quiltey’.
On the show, Mullingar-born Niall said he found English sausages had a lot of seasoning and shared that he was a fan of Irish tea bags and Clonakilty sausages.

‘They’re just lovely and something I grew up on,’ he said.
Clonakilty Blackpudding, the makers of Clonakilty sausages, said they were very happy about the mention and exposure.
‘We were delighted to see Niall Horan giving Clonakilty Sausages a shout‑out on Gordon Ramsay’s cooking show,’ said a spokesperson.
‘It’s such a thrill to have one of Ireland’s biggest stars flying the flag for Irish produce on such a massive stage.
‘We’re incredibly proud of our roots, and moments like this remind us just how far the Clonakilty name has travelled - all the way from West Cork to kitchens around the world!’
In 2014, Niall Horan hit the headlines for requesting Clonakilty sausages and Barry’s Tea on his One Direction backstage rider while on tour.
